The strongest concentration of Spagniolo in US arrival records points to Campania, with 11 of 15 arrivals (73 percent) originating there.

Origini per comune
Arrival records by comune
Each row is a comune (municipality) where at least one passenger named Spagniolo was recorded between 1830 and 1912.

| Comune | Provincia | US Arrivals |
|---|---|---|
| Frasso Telesino | BN | 4 |
| Avellino | AV | 4 |
| Catanzaro | CZ | 1 |
| Cutro | KR | 1 |
| Candida | AV | 1 |
| Montefalcione | AV | 1 |
| Teramo | TE | 1 |
| Padula | SA | 1 |
| Cosenza | CS | 1 |
